Understanding Hourly Charter Rates
The foundation of any private airliner charter cost is the hourly rate. This rate is highly variable because it directly reflects the size and opulence of the aircraft you choose. A larger, more lavishly appointed Boeing Business Jet will naturally have a higher hourly rate than a slightly smaller, though still luxurious, Embraer Lineage 1000. These rates cover the core expense of operating the aircraft for each hour it’s in the air.
When you see an hourly rate, consider it the starting point. For example, you can expect rates to begin around $14,850 per hour and climb upwards of $18,600, depending on the specific airliner. This figure is the most significant part of your total private jet rental costs, but a few other factors will influence the final number.
What Influences the Final Price?
Beyond the hourly rate, several key factors determine your final charter price. The most significant is your flight duration. VIP airliners are built for long-haul journeys, and their operating costs make them less efficient for short flights. A cross-continental or international trip is where these aircraft truly provide value.
Other costs that contribute to your quote include airport landing and handling fees, which can vary dramatically by location, and any necessary aircraft repositioning. If the airliner isn’t based at your departure airport, you’ll cover the cost for it to fly there. Crew expenses, such as overnight stays on multi-day trips, fuel surcharges, and international fees or taxes, are also factored in. Budgeting for Your Trip: Fees to Consider
As you budget for your trip, it’s helpful to think beyond the flight itself. What kind of experience do you want on board? Standard VIP catering is typically included, but if you have requests for specific fine wines, a multi-course meal from a Michelin-starred chef, or other specialty items, these will be added to the cost.
Similarly, consider your needs on the ground. While we can arrange for seamless ground transportation, specific vehicle requests or complex security details will be itemized in your quote. Other potential costs include Wi-Fi charges, which can be significant on long-haul international flights, and de-icing fees if you’re flying from a cold-weather location. Are private airliners suitable for shorter trips? While it’s certainly possible to charter a private airliner for a shorter flight, they are specifically designed for long-haul travel. Their true value and operational efficiency shine on cross-continental and international routes. For shorter domestic trips, a different aircraft from our fleet, such as a midsize or heavy jet, would likely be a more practical and cost-effective choice.
